Amos 4:1-11

1 "Listen, you [lovely] cows of Bashan, who live on Mount Shomron, who oppress the poor and grind down the needy, who say to their husbands, 'Bring something to drink':
2 Adonai ELOHIM has sworn by his holiness that your time is surely coming. "You will be dragged away with hooks, the last of you with fishhooks.
3 You will leave through breaks in the wall, each woman right behind the next, and be sent off to Harmonah," says ADONAI.
4 "Come to Beit-El, and commit crimes; to Gilgal, and commit more crimes! Bring your sacrifices in the morning and your tithes after three days;
5 burn leavened bread as a thank offering; brag in public about your voluntary offerings; because that's what you love to do, Isra'el!" says Adonai ELOHIM.
6 "I made your teeth clean of food in all your cities, left you nothing to eat in all your villages; still you haven't returned to me," says ADONAI.
7 "I withheld the rain from you three months before the harvest. I made it rain on one city and not on another - one field had rain, while another with no rain dried up;
8 from two or three cities they would stagger to one city for water to drink, but there wasn't enough; still you haven't returned to me," says ADONAI.
9 "I struck your crops with hot winds and blight, your many gardens and vineyards; the cutter-worms devoured your fig and olive trees; still you haven't returned to me," says ADONAI.
10 "I sent a plague on you like that of Egypt, put your young men to death with the sword; let your horses be captured; and filled your nostrils with the stench of your camps; still you haven't returned to me," says ADONAI.
11 "I overthrew some of you, as when God overthrew S'dom and 'Amora; you were like a burning stick snatched from the fire; still you haven't returned to me," says ADONAI.
